A spiral puzzle is a word puzzle in the form of a spiral. The puzzle is formed of a long chain of letters, which spell out a list of clued words when read in either direction. [1] The solutions to the left are entered in the boxes from 1 to 100. The responses to the right provide another set of words that must be entered from 100 to 1. [2]
A sundial is a horological device that tells the time of day (referred to as civil time in modern usage) when direct sunlight shines by the apparent position of the Sun in the sky. In the narrowest sense of the word, it consists of a flat plate (the dial) and a gnomon, which casts a shadow onto the dial.

The gnomon is the triangular blade in this sundial. A gnomon (/ ˈ n oʊ ˌ m ɒ n,-m ə n /; from Ancient Greek γνώμων (gnṓmōn) 'one that knows or examines') [1] [2] is the part of a sundial that casts a shadow. The term is used for a variety of purposes in mathematics and other fields, typically to measure directions, position, or time.
